These new findings suggested that fenfluramine and dexfenfluramine are the likely cause of heart valve problems of the type that prompted FDA’s two earlier warnings concerning “Fen-Phen,” a combination of fenfluramine and phentermine (Bachorik, 1997). American Home Products was accused of withholding information that would have warned Fen-Phen users of the risks involved so they could continue to sell the popular diet drug (Fen-Phen Lawsuit). One of the main side effects of Fen-Phen is primary pulmonary hypertension. This is a fatal disorder, resulting in the death of sufferers when blood vessels in the lungs constrict and cause a thickening and shutting down of the lung’s blood vessels.
There are some side effects that will eventually show if these unnatural steroids keep being used. For example, some side effects that are bad for the user are, high cholesterol, high blood pressure, mood swings, impotency shrunken testicles and severe acne and even cancer. A well known side effect is roid rage, where a person can become completely enraged over little things that happen. A person who uses anabolic steroids can get to the point where they totally lose control over their emotions. There have been studies that have proven that the mind is affected by the use of anabolic steroids.
